United Minds has unveiled the latest research in its series, Employees Rising: Advocacy, Activism, Agency. The report not only reflects on a decade of evolving employee engagement trends, but also provides actionable insights to help organizations thrive in the ever-changing landscape of workplace dynamics.

In 2014, United Minds uncovered a pivotal trend: employees worldwide were using social media to advocate for their organizations unprompted. By 2017, this advocacy had transformed into activism, fueled by a growing gap between external branding and internal reality. Fast forward to 2021, where employees are seeking purpose and impact in the workplace more than ever before.
